Hotel Kashmir House is the hotel in Dharamsala run by the Himachal Pradesh Tourism Development Corporation. This one of the most famous hotels in Dharamsala. Built in 1935 by Lala Amar Nath Sood, Hotel Kashmir House was purchased by Maharaja Hari Singh of Jammu and Kashmir. Later he sold it to the Punjab Govt. and it finally came under HPTDC. Hotel Kashmir House has 11 rooms for its guests. Among those, 5 are Double Bedded Semi Deluxe Rooms and the rest 6 are Double Bedded Deluxe Rooms. All the rooms in the Hotel Kashmir House are spacious with lots of facilities to give you the comfort in your accommodation at Dharamsala. The aesthetically furnished rooms are really treat to watch and live in. The attached bathrooms have round the clock hot and cold running water. This Dharamsala hotel provides 24 hours room service for the guests. All the rooms in the hotel are equipped with color television with cable connection. Telephones are also provided at the rooms. The room rates rage from Rs. 900 to Rs. 1000. You have to pay additional charges for any extra occupancy.
